Microsoft Windows BitLocker Security Feature Bypass Vulnerability

Vulnerability

A vulnerability in Windows BitLocker has been identified, allowing an unauthorized attacker to bypass the Device Encryption feature on the system storage device. This issue arises from improper enforcement of behavioral workflow, which could be exploited through a physical attack. As a result, an attacker with physical access to the device could gain access to encrypted data.

Impact

Exploitation of this vulnerability allows for unauthorized bypass of BitLocker's Device Encryption, potentially exposing encrypted data on the system storage device.

Remediation

Users can download the security update for this vulnerability via the Microsoft Update Catalog. For specific update details, refer to Microsoft Knowledge Base article KB5066835.
